Default Triumph TR5 detailed by Distinctive Detailing sheffield

Another little gem from the classic car collector i do work for,this is one of his fav's and he uses it on a regular basis.This car was restored over 25 years ago

on arrival

























once all bits had been scrubbed and washed it was inside to clay









bumpers removed to get nooks n crannies





all engine bay polished by hand











next job to remove and polish wheels by hand







next job was to clean and treat interior









all chrome polished





and some finished shots

















outside for collection
